Best case scenario for XP earned and also to attract players to play both sides is to give EXP for both factions when ‘Join any team’ is used by the player.
Like if you are matched as an Axis player, you get XP for the Axis side and then half that XP for Allies side too.

From what I’ve seen so far, Soviets are losing games due to the lack of players. Germans don’t really stand a chance in a full player vs player squad game due to their inferior weapons and also because Soviets have so much more options as defenders in two of the 3 game modes currently available. But I find German players to be more coordinated and skillful(no offence to the pros out there, just my obs.), therefore the advantages should essentially cancel out atleast for the CBT. The changes can be reverted back to normal once OBT is out.
It benefits both sides equally and no one is forcing anyone to join one side. The choice, play strictly for one side and gain EXP for that side or randomise the choice and gain EXP for both sides. I don’t know about others, I wouldn’t mind using ‘Join any team’ of I can gain EXP for both.
Again, I don’t think these incentives have to carry over to OBT or release version. What I am suggesting is strictly for CBT as not to lose what you would consider a small player base. Especially at this stage of development when you need players to test and spot issues within the game.
